$5 Happy Hour, 5 days a week: Solita Tacos & Margaritas

03.24.14
By Natalie Aronson
 
Walking through large wooden double doors, I was greeted by the smell of a burning wood-fire grill and the warm smiles from a group of hostesses. Nestled across from the Bella Terra, Huntington Beach's Solita Tacos & Margaritas has the welcoming Mexican hospitality that comes hand in hand with the authentic plates dished up.
 
A branch off of Newport Beach's Sol Cocina, Solita embodies what the owners initially intended for their restaurants. Their hope was to create the neighborhood feel with home cooked dishes that always hit the spot after a long surf or a day with family. Taking from traditional street vendor food and adding a southern california twist, Solita has dishes that are sure to please your growing appetite.  
 
Solita's entire menu is made in-house from fresh ingredients, all the way down to Chef Deborah's house made hot sauces. What makes the dishes stand out is how simple the ingredients are. With no more than five or six ingredients per dish, the flavors and simple and sophisticated, just as mom's cooking would be. 
 
I sampled a selection of Solita's Happy Hour items, all $5 and served from 3 p.m. to 6 p.m. Monday through Friday. Not much of a margarita gal myself, I was hesitant to try Solita's as I was dreading the after taste that typically follows. Much to my pleasant surprise, the frozen house margarita in no way resembled any of my past margarita messes. Left to swirl until slush in a whirling machine, fresh oranges, limes, lemons and simple syrup are blended together with triple sec tequila. Made fresh every day, the margaritas are served frozen, skinny, or as the classic house with ice. 
 
Proteins cook and sauces simmer atop Solita's wood-fire grill which adds a welcomed hint of smokiness to most of the dishes sampled. As an appetizer, try the mini sweet potato fries with cotixa cheese and chipotle sauce for a sweet and salty starter or keep it classic with the hand made tortilla chips and salsa. 
 
Street-style tacos and crisp taquitos add to the menu and if you are feeling bold, you can branch away from the classics and taste a perro caliente 'changa'- a mexican hot dog! A mexican hot dog rolled in a flour tortilla with bacon, cream cheese, pickled jalapeño and onion, deep friend and topped with sour cream, lettuce, green onions and salsa fresco- serve with a sweet and tangy chipotle ketchup. Let me say, this is definitely a dish to share. First reading the description, I thought I was on for a heavy heaping of fair food, but the flavors compliment each other quite nicely and the chipotle ketchup cuts the heat from the jalapeños. 
 
Whether it be the flavorful dishes, freshly made drinks, or warm ambience that draws you in, Solita's Happy Hour is sure to impress and leave you excited for the next time you stop by. 
 
Solita Tacos & Margaritas in 7631 Edinger Ave., Suite 1508 in Huntington Beach. 714.894.2792.

Serene Sky Pop-Up Shop at Newport Italian

03.21.14

Serene Sky is an online fashion boutique founded by two best friends, Frances Akbari and Donna Nguyen who share a love for fashion and a carefree California lifestyle. Together, they hand select unique pieces appealing in design and attention to detail and craftsmanship. Serene Sky also offers affordable jewelry to wear daily, or for special occasions. You can shop the new Sun "Lookbook" here.

Check out the latest at Serene Sky Boutique with a pop up shop at Mercantio Italiano hosted by Newport Italian in Costa Mesa on Saturday from 6:30 to 10 p.m. Mercantino Italiano was created bringing an Italian-style street market to Orange County.

At the Mercantino Italiano you can enjoy vin brule (hot spicy Italian wine), bruschette, and olive ascolane (fried stuffed olives). Along with authentic Italian booths such as fresh mozzarella, Italian espresso and cappucino, Italian sparkling water, jewelry and an Italian travel agency.
